He came to US at New York on January 2, 1904 on the Steamer Pennsylvania, from Hamburg. He was accomanied by his wife, son Friedrich, and daughter Elizabeth. His occupation is listed as laborer and his nationality is listed as "Hebrew" His destination is listed as Freeman, SD. He and his family had their passage paid by the son, Christian Heinle of Freeman, SD. His medical condition was listed as having "senility" This in FHC 1399109, group 36 list 9-12Lived in Lesterville, SD before he came to Menno.
The 1858 census of Johannestal shows him living with his uncle Friedrich Heinle's family and his sister Justina Heinle, who married Michael Will.

He came to US Jan 2, 1904 Arriving in New York from Hamburg on the steamer Pennsylvania. He came with his father, mother, and sister. He moved to California in October, 1937.He may have made an earlier trip to the US with his brother, Christian in 1901, then returned for the rest of his family.

She was the second child of six children. On June 7, 1907 Christine came to America with her family and settled in Menno, SD. There she met and married Fred (Friedrich) Heinle. Imigration records indicate she Left from Libau, Belgium to New York and arrived June 10, 1907 on the ship Arconia. This ship was owned by the Russia East Asiaatic Steamship Co.
The lived for a time in New York before they moved to South Dakota.Her confirmation certificate says she was confirmed in Privalnoye = Warenburg. Most likely this is only the location of the confirmation service.
Naturalized 9 May 1932.
The family moved to California and settled in Sanger, October 18, 1937.
